Hum Rider

Thinkmodo created “Hum Rider” to promote Verizon Telematic’s Hum platform, and it’s a Jeep Grand Cherokee unlike any other. At the push of a button, the suspension can extend up to 9-feet, just enough ground clearance to drive directly over traffic, or at least most hatchbacks, sedans, and coupes. “In many respects, [the Hum Rider is] a bit of a metaphor, taking the ordinary driving experience and making it extraordinary. Kind of what we’re illustrating with that crazy car that drives over cars,” said Verizon vice president of marketing Jay Jaffin.
